我在打开模态编辑窗口时使用JavaScript在radEditor字段中发布html内容。
内容仅显示在radEditor的“HTML”标签中,在“设计”模式下为空白。
var radPrompt = $find("<%=tFieldsEdit_radPrompt.ClientID%>");
radPrompt.set_html(prompt);
根据Telerik的说法,它应该具有“实时HTML视图 - 如果您在WYSIWYG或HTML窗口中进行更改,则另一个将自动更新。”。
当模态编辑窗口加载时,tFieldsEdit_radPrompt字段为空,因为'Design'是默认模式。
切换到“HTML”标签时,我只看到了内容。当我切换回“设计”或“预览”时,它是空白的。
任何关于“设计”和“设计”中为何空白的线索'预览'模式?
谢谢。
答案 0 :(得分:1)
在模态编辑窗口中加载编辑器时是否收到JavaScript错误?
我的建议是看看这个演示是如何实现的,因为在RadWindow对话框中加载编辑器时,set_html方法按预期工作:
http://demos.telerik.com/aspnet-ajax/editor/examples/editorinradwindow/defaultcs.aspx
答案 1 :(得分:0)
显然,这个问题只发生在Firefox(当前版本18.0.1)和&amp;在模态窗口上。
我在IE8&amp; Safari和内容在“设计”和“设计”中正确显示'预览'模式。
我没有使用RadWindow或RichEditor。我正在使用标准的RadEditor。